Job Description:

As a Sandwich Maker, you’ll play a key role in preparing, assembling, and packing sandwiches and other food products while maintaining food safety standards and a clean work environment.

Job Responsibility:

  • Assemble food service items as per standard recipe
  • Use weighing scales for weight checks when required
  • Record QA documents in real time
  • Package and label prepared products for distribution
  • Clean and prepare fresh produce items
  • Clean and sanitize all equipment and fixture surfaces as per provincial and company standards
  • Perform daily sanitation of the facility
  • Follow allergen policy and perform daily checks (Critical control points and control points)
  • Maintain high standards of personal hygiene and follow GMP and food safety regulations

Requirements:

  • Attention to detail and final product presentation
  • Ability to communicate effectively in English
  • Experience with food service equipment such as wrapping machines, metal detectors, conveyor belts, thermometers, and weighing scales
  • Ability to lift 20 lbs and work in cold environments for extended periods
